Medical Affairs Professional Society (MAPS) recently hosted a podcast with support from Impetus Digital. Impetus Digital CEO and Co-Founder Natalie Yeadon shared her thoughts on challenges that medical affairs professionals have faced as virtual networking replaced in-person events during the COVID-19 pandemic. She also notes trends that are here to stay, such as global virtual meetings, and identifies areas that can be improved upon.

Yeadon remarks, “How is healthcare going to be managed in practice in the future? How are we going to start creating regulations around things like software as a medical device, and a whole slew of other bioethical issues, regulations, what it means for safety, sharing of data, the access of patients to data, things like blockchain, being able to use non fungible tokens and being able to tokenize,” adding, “It’s 1% incremental change each day. And when we start to integrate these technologies into people’s workflow, allowing them to be able to access it from their internal systems, CRM systems, intranet systems, where it’s a click, single sign on, it’s automatically in there. And it’s really easy to use.” Access the podcast here.
